Storia
The time of exposure is the life span of an object in frame. In this regard, no photo is just a two-dimensional graphic composition - it always has the third, temporal dimension. A photo is a time carrier, the vessel of memory... But whose memory? Of the Face or the Thing or the Landscape which are still on the photo? Of the photographer?
Riassunto
"In 'Life Span of the Object in Frame', time of exposure equals the lifespan of objects captured within it. Photos, thus, are three-dimensional records, carrying temporal depth akin to memory vessels. Whose memory do they preserve? The photographer's, or the subjects—the faces, things, landscapes frozen in time? Our film explores this labyrinthine interplay between author and raw material, where the material eventually becomes the main character, compelling the author to integrate within it for equal interaction."
